x11vnc命令啓動
时间: 2024-03-20 12:37:26 浏览: 21
x11vnc是一个用于远程访问Linux桌面的命令行工具。它允许你通过VNC协议连接到正在运行X Window系统的远程计算机,并实时查看和控制其桌面。
要使用x11vnc命令启动,请按照以下步骤进行操作:
1. 首先,确保你已经安装了x11vnc。你可以使用包管理器来安装它,例如在Ubuntu上可以使用以下命令:
```
sudo apt-get install x11vnc
```
2. 打开终端,并输入以下命令来启动x11vnc:
```
x11vnc
```
默认情况下,x11vnc会监听本地主机上的5900端口。如果你想使用不同的端口号,可以使用`-display`选项指定显示器和端口号。例如,要使用显示器:0和端口号5901,可以使用以下命令:
```
x11vnc -display :0 -rfbport 5901
```
3. 在启动x11vnc后,它会生成一个密码,用于VNC连接时进行身份验证。你可以使用`-passwd`选项来设置密码,或者使用`-nopw`选项来禁用密码。例如,要设置密码为"mypassword",可以使用以下命令:
```
x11vnc -passwd mypassword
```
4. 现在,你可以使用VNC客户端连接到远程计算机的5900端口(或指定的端口号),并输入密码进行身份验证。你将能够查看和控制远程计算机的桌面。
希望以上信息对你有帮助!如果你有任何其他问题,请随时提问。
相关问题
ubuntu下启动x11vnc
要在Ubuntu下启动x11vnc,可以按照以下步骤进行操作:
1. 打开终端,输入以下命令安装x11vnc:
```
sudo apt-get install x11vnc
```
2. 在终端中输入以下命令启动x11vnc:
```
x11vnc -auth guess -forever -loop -noxdamage -repeat -rfbauth /path/to/password/file -rfbport 5900 -shared
```
其中,/path/to/password/file是你选择的VNC连接密码保存的文件路径,5900是默认的VNC端口。可以根据需要更改这些选项。
3. 输入密码并按照提示操作,即可启动x11vnc并开始远程访问Ubuntu桌面。
注意,启动x11vnc需要有管理员权限,因此需要在命令前加上sudo。另外,使用x11vnc进行远程访问时,建议使用加密连接,以确保数据安全。
ubuntu18.04 x11vnc
Ubuntu 18.04是一种操作系统,而x11vnc是一种远程桌面软件,可以让用户通过网络远程控制Ubuntu系统的桌面。在Ubuntu 18.04中安装和配置x11vnc可以通过以下步骤完成:
1. 打开终端并输入以下命令以安装x11vnc:sudo apt-get install x11vnc
2. 创建一个x11vnc.conf文件并编辑它,以便在系统启动时自动启动x11vnc。可以使用以下命令完成此操作:cd /etc/init && sudo nano x11vnc.conf
3. 在x11vnc.conf文件中添加以下内容:
start on login-session-start
script
/usr/bin/x11vnc -xkb -noxrecord -noxfixes -noxdamage -display :0 -auth /var/run/lightdm/root/:0 -forever -bg -rfbport 5900 -o /var/log/x11vnc.log
end script
4. 保存并关闭文件。
5. 为x11vnc.sh文件添加执行权限并将其移动到/etc/init.d/目录下,可以使用以下命令完成此操作:sudo chmod +x x11vnc.sh && sudo mv x11vnc.sh /etc/init.d/
6. 启动x11vnc服务,可以使用以下命令完成此操作:sudo service x11vnc start